Funding and mentorship for first–third year medical students and first–second year medical residents to conduct hematology research over a summer (up to 3 months) or 3–12 months, with exposure to the ASH Annual Meeting.
Eligibility Criteria:
-
First–third year medical students or first–second year medical residents.
-
Hematology-related research project under a qualified mentor.
-
Project may occur at home or another institution (note potential visiting researcher fee).
Funding Details:
-
$5,000 honorarium for the research project.
-
$1,000 travel allowance per year for two years to attend the ASH Annual Meeting.
-
Networking events at the meeting (orientation breakfast; Career Development Awards Reception).
Deadline:
-
Application Deadline: February 2, 2026
-
Award Notification: May 2026
